On Thu, Sep 15, 2016 at 08:12:20PM +0100, Jakub Kicinski wrote:
> In the last year a lot of progress have been made on offloading
> simpler TC classifiers.  There is also growing interest in using
> BPF for generic high-speed packet processing in the kernel.
> It seems beneficial to tie those two trends together and think
> about hardware offloads of BPF programs.  This patch set presents
> such offload to Netronome smart NICs.  cls_bpf is extended with
> hardware offload capabilities and NFP driver gets a JIT translator
> which in presence of capable firmware can be used to offload
> the BPF program onto the card.
